Culture marries charity in the Reggio Apennines

Sunday, October 23 at 16.00 at the Laudato Si’ center in Castelnovo ne’ Monti (RE) Chiara Guidarini and Roberta Dieci will present their books by donating a part of the proceeds to the initiative promoted by the historical group il Melograno which aims to offer students of the first classes of primary school the opportunity to know the territory through direct and concrete experiences, in order to raise awareness of environmental and sustainability issues.

The Laudato Si’ center is located at the foot of the Bismantova stone, inside the recently restored Hermitage. Praised by Dante in Purgatory, the stone of Bismantova is one of the territorial excellences of which it proposes the enhancement and educational laboratory for schools.

Roberta Dieci is a professor of Greek and Latin, she has participated in several literary awards and won some of them such as the Buk Festival and Navarro, she is the author of several publications including fantasy books and popular essays. She recently introduced Baschi moderated by historical researcher Rachele Pierini. The author will talk about her publications in particular about her latest book “Il bene fragile” (Reverdito Editore).

Chiara Guidarini is the author of numerous publications including novels and essays, moderator and event organizer. His historical book “Viterbium – ti ascolto” written with Catia Santoni was presented at the Papal Palace in Viterbo last July while “Melocium – letters from the past” was presented in Ferrara in September. He will talk about his publications in particular about his latest book “Il respiro del vento – l’inganno” (Linee Infinite Edizioni).
